Executive support to our Group Chief People Officer to enable her to be effective in her day-to-day activities and responsibilities. Services include: complex diary management and meeting coordination, fielding communications such as phone calls and e-mails, arranging business travel, maintaining records and files, and providing support on tools, systems and procedures.

Key Responsibilities

  • Onsite and remote support for the Group Chief People Officer in a hybrid working environment, usually 3 to 4 days per week in the office, or as often as the role requires.
  • Standard and complex diary management, supporting one of the global business functions within LSEG.
  • Complex inbox management on behalf of the ExCo Member.
  • Using critical thinking to make connections across the business, internally and externally to pre‑empt ExCo member's requirements.
  • Collation of briefing papers, reports and presentations.
  • Preparation of presentations and papers – transitioning of content provided by Senior Leaders into visually impactful, accurate, and free from typological errors.
  • Provision of administrative and organisational support.
  • Dealing with incoming communication, correspondence on behalf of the ExCo Member.
  • Building and maintaining strong working relationships both internally and with clients and other key contacts at all levels.
  • Managing the expense processes including raising claims, supporting procurement processes such as creating POs, setting up suppliers, and acting as a delegate on the expense system.
  • Assisting with the coordination of Townhalls, Roadshows and offsite events.
  • Meeting and greeting visitors at all levels of seniority.
  • Arranging complex, multi‑sector travel itineraries and accommodation in conjunction with the in‑house travel team, ensuring compliance with internal policies.
  • Ensuring appropriate security measures are in place for travel to high‑risk areas.
  • Keeping Executive's compliance records updated, with gifts/entertainment etc.

How to prepare for a job interview at Jobs via eFinancialCareers

✨Know Your Executive

Before the interview, do your homework on the Group Chief People Officer and the LSEG. Understand their role, recent initiatives, and how they align with the company's values. This will help you tailor your responses and show that you're genuinely interested in supporting them.

✨Master Diary Management Scenarios

Be prepared to discuss specific examples of how you've managed complex diaries in the past. Think about times when you had to juggle multiple priorities or handle last-minute changes. Highlight your organisational skills and ability to stay calm under pressure.

✨Showcase Your Communication Skills

Since this role involves a lot of communication, be ready to demonstrate your excellent verbal and written skills. You might be asked to draft an email or summarise a report during the interview, so practice articulating your thoughts clearly and concisely.

✨Emphasise Confidentiality and Trust

Given the sensitive nature of the role, it's crucial to convey your understanding of confidentiality. Share examples from your previous roles where you handled confidential information with discretion, and explain why trust is vital in an executive support position.
